About This Book

Here’s a secret: Gobbolino isn’t your ordinary cat—he was born with a witch’s magic, but he dreams of something very different. While his sister soars on broomsticks and casts spells, Gobbolino wants nothing more than to be a simple kitchen cat. But magic follows him everywhere, and that’s only the beginning of his adventures.

Quick Assessment

Gobbolino, the witch's cat, is a classic middle-grade fantasy story about a young cat who longs for a normal life despite his magical origins. Suitable for ages 9-12, it explores themes of belonging and identity through gentle fantasy elements and light-hearted adventures. Parents should note that the story includes mild magical mischief and occasional misunderstandings but remains wholesome and charming.

Why we rated Gobbolino, the witch's cat 9LE

Gobbolino, the witch's cat is written at a Level 4-5 reading level across 149 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 5.5 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Gobbolino, the witch's cat works for readers up to grade 6.5.

We rate Gobbolino, the witch's cat as 9LE ("Light — Emotional")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.

No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.

Thematically, Gobbolino, the witch's cat explores fantasy world-building, animals, family, and coming of age —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
